前端模块化 在JavaScript发展初期就是为了实现简单的页面交互逻辑,寥寥数语即可;如今CPU、浏览器性能得到了极大的提升,很多页面逻辑迁移到了客户端(表单验证等),随着web2.0时代的到来, ...
前端模块化 在JavaScript发展初期就是为了实现简单的页面交互逻辑,寥寥数语即可;如今CPU、浏览器性能得到了极大的提升,很多页面逻辑迁移到了客户端(表单验证等),随着web2.0时代的到来, ...
requireJS 可以很轻易的将一个项目中的JavaScript代码分割成若干个模块(module)。并且requireJS推荐一个模块就是一个文件,所以,你将获得一些零碎的具有互相依赖关系的 ...
最近在看公司项目的时候,对requireJS的define的路径有一定的困惑,通过查阅资料做一下总结: requirejs中无论是通过define来定义模块,还是通过require来加载模块 ...
在做一个父窗口开启子窗口并且在子窗口关闭的时候调用父窗口的方法,达到局部刷新的目的。 父窗口: 子窗口: 子页面是父页面的一个iframe 父页 ...
随着JS越来越庞大,已经不仅仅是以前复制粘贴做特效的时代了,JS越来越偏向于业务逻辑与应用。恰逢Node的流行,JS在web开发中占有越来越重要的地位。由于JS代码庞大,文件数目多,传统的使 ...
原文地址:http://www.requirejs.cn § 1.使用 § 1.1 加载 JavaScript 文件 RequireJS的目标是鼓励代码的模块化,它使用了不同于传统<scr ...
在javascript中定义全局变量有2种方式,本质上是等价的,都是向window对象注入属性或者方法。 // global.js var g_name = "aty"; window.g ...
由于js的代码逻辑越来越重,一个js文件可能会有上千行,十分不利于开发与维护。最近正在把逻辑很重的js拆分成模块,在一顿纠结是使用requirejs还是seajs的时候,最终还是偏向于requi ...
本文是requireJS的一些知识点的总结,配上多页面应用中的实例分析。 本案例的目录结构如下: requireJS API的三个主要函数:define(创建模块),req ...
RequireJS的目标是鼓励代码的模块化,它使用了不同于传统<script>标签脚本加载步骤。可以用它回事、优化代码,但其主要的目的还是为了代码的模块化。它鼓励在使用脚本以moudle ...